Designing an efficient warehouse starts with understanding what you store, how fast it moves and which customers or production lines it serves. Effective warehouse operation management treats the building as a flow system, not just a storage box. Fast‑moving or high‑value items sit close to receiving, packing and dispatch, with clear travel paths that minimise cross‑traffic between people, forklifts and vehicles. Aisle widths must suit the equipment used, racking must match pallet and carton sizes, and signage should be clear for both permanent and casual staff to support accurate and safe movement of stock.
Organising warehouse space means standardising locations and processes so anyone can find, pick and put away goods without guesswork. Fixed or well‑controlled flexible locations, simple coding of aisles, bays and shelf levels, and visible reference maps reduce errors and speed up training. Barcode or RFID scanning keeps inventory records aligned with physical stock, improving the reliability of your warehouse service to internal teams and customers. Separating receiving, quarantine, storage, value‑adding and dispatch areas reduces mix‑ups and supports quality checks before goods move on.
From a management perspective, an efficient layout and workflow depend on repeatable procedures, safety planning and continuous improvement. Warehouse operation management should define standard work for receiving, put‑away, replenishment, picking, packing and stocktaking, and track performance with measures such as order accuracy, pick rate and dock turnaround time. Walk‑throughs, toolbox talks and incident reviews help expose congestion, unsafe stacking or confusing labelling. By adjusting layout and work instructions and involving operators in solving issues, the warehouse stays accurate, fast and safe in daily operations.

Effective warehouse operation management depends on standardised routines so warehouse logistics run consistently on every shift. Inbound tasks such as receiving, checking and put-away need clear work instructions, barcode or RFID checks and basic safety rules at docks and forklifts. Storage rules covering location labelling, separation of dangerous goods and FIFO or batch control must be documented and trained so any team member can locate stock quickly and keep inventory records accurate. The rest of the process chain focuses on picking, packing and dispatch, where most service failures and extra costs appear if workflows are loose. Standard pick paths, scan validation and simple visual cues cut travel time and mis-picks, while clear packing rules define carton choice, protection and labels. Dispatch procedures that match carrier cut-off times, loading checks and proof of despatch help maintain on-time service and a reliable logistics backbone.
Using ISO 9001 in warehouse and logistics management means treating every stock movement as part of a structured quality system. Instead of relying on tribal knowledge, a quality-driven warehouse defines clear processes for receiving, put-away, picking, packing and dispatch, with responsibilities documented and communicated. Quality objectives such as order accuracy, on-time dispatch and damage rates are set, measured and reviewed, so the warehouse logistics function supports broader business goals rather than operating as a backroom cost centre.
ISO 9001 warehouse management principles shape daily warehouse operation management. Standard operating procedures, work instructions and visual aids help teams complete tasks consistently, even during peak periods or staff turnover. Documented controls for labelling, traceability and inventory accuracy reduce complaints and rework. When incidents occur, structured root-cause analysis and corrective actions are used, so problems in storage, handling or transport lead to lasting improvements instead of quick fixes.
A quality-focused warehouse service also depends on leadership and continual improvement. Managers provide resources, training and safe systems of work that meet ISO 9001 requirements and local safety obligations. Data from audits, cycle counts, customer feedback and carrier performance is analysed to refine layout, material handling methods and information flow across the logistics chain. Over time, this disciplined approach builds a culture where people actively look for better ways to work, increasing reliability and customer confidence in every shipment.

Effective warehouse operation management starts with treating safety and compliance as non‑negotiable business requirements rather than box‑ticking. Managers are expected to identify key hazards such as traffic movements, manual handling, racking collapse, forklift interaction with pedestrians and working at height, then apply controls that match local work health and safety laws and guidance. A robust warehouse service will use documented risk assessments, clear safe work procedures, traffic management plans and emergency response arrangements, supported by training, supervision and incident reporting that all feed back into continuous improvement.
Risk management also relies on disciplined housekeeping, accurate inventory placement and well‑designed workflows so that aisles stay clear, loads are stable and staff can access stock without shortcuts. Regular inspections of plant, racking and fire protection, plus preventative maintenance, reduce the chance of breakdowns that disrupt operations or create new hazards. When safety expectations are built into everyday warehouse operation management decisions, from rostering and contractor control through to how technology is deployed, the result is fewer injuries, less downtime and more reliable service levels for customers who depend on timely and accurate warehouse service.
